SANTA CRUZ COUNTY: Covid-19 Town Hall for Local Employers

Santa Cruz County issued the following announcement on Nov. 13.

With local COVID-19 cases on the rise, many employers are concerned about the health and safety of customers and staff. Local employers are invited to join Santa Cruz County Public Health officials for a free, virtual town hall to learn about current and future workplace issues related to managing the coronavirus pandemic, including:

 • What resources are available for local employers?

 • What resources are available for employees? 

• What is Santa Cruz County Public Health's role?

 • What is AB 685 and what does it mean for you? 

• What should you do if you have a workplace exposure?

 The town hall with be held Friday, Nov. 20, from 2 p.m.-3 p.m. The format will include a presentation and question and answer period, and is open to all local employers.
